SUMMARY: This document extends the period for comments on the proposed
rule published on August 29, 2005. The proposed rule would revise the
financial reports (Form LM-30) required to be filed by union officers
and employees under the Labor-Management Reporting and Disclosure Act
of 1959, as amended (LMRDA). The comment period, which was to expire on
October 28, 2005, is extended ninety days to January 26, 2006.
DATES: Comments on the proposed rule published on August 29, 2005 (70
FR 51166) must be received on or before January 26, 2006.

SUPPLEMENTARY INFORMATION: In the Federal Register of August 29, 2005
(70 FR 51166), the Department published a notice of proposed rulemaking
that would revise the forms that officers and employees of labor
organizations are required to file under the LMRDA.
Interested persons were invited to submit comments on or before
October 28, 2005, 60 days after the publication of the notice. Based on
separate requests by the American Federation of Labor and Congress of
Industrial Organizations and the United Brotherhood of Carpenters and
Joiners of America for additional time to prepare comments, the
Department has decided to extend the comment period for an additional
ninety days.
